The owner may be on a roof, under a vehicle, inside a customer home, driving to the next job, or already on another line. None of that means the business does not care. It means the work and the phone are competing for the same person.
A useful call workflow should do more than ask the caller to leave a message. It should find out what they need, collect the details your team will want later, and give them a clear next step.
It should not invent a price, promise an opening that is not on the calendar, give licensed advice, claim to be a human, or keep talking when the caller needs emergency help. We set the boundaries before launch and test the calls that are most likely to go wrong.
